Can a 16㎡ shell-and-tube heat exchanger fit in a space with dimensions of 2530X1500X2400mm (length x width x height)? Heat exchanger structural dimensions? It is best to provide the design calculation process
Reply #22017-06-22
It’s completely possible; for heat exchangers with heat exchange tubes of 1 m in length and a surface area of 16 m2, the diameter is only 500–600 mm
Reply #32017-06-22
This post was last edited by jmdc on 2017-6-22 at 22:00. Have you done the calculations? It’s just a guess – the length of the heat exchange tubes is only 1 meter, and the diameter of the cylinder is 600. The flow rate must be very high in such conditions; the flow velocity also needs to be taken into account
